3自动染色的过程

假如在一个转盘上设置6个托盘位完成整个过程:
位置1:放片/取片位
位置2:初染/复染位
位置3:压片
位置4:冲洗/脱色
位置5:媒洗
位置6:吹风

根据之前说的,染色的步骤分为如下几个步骤
在这里插入图片描述
那么,染色的整个自动化流程就是:

放片:1

初染:23(20s) 46

媒染:5 (20s) 46 46

脱色:4 (20s) 6

复染:23(20s) 46

取片:1

1) Primary dyeing (crystal violet): after adding the dye solution, it is necessary to beat the dye evenly and let it stand for 20s (follow-up verification), and then rinse with water. After washing, there are no water drops on the surface of the glass slide (after field experiment, there will be a large number of water drops on the surface of the slide after horizontal washing, so the air shower action should be increased);            
2) Mordant dye (iodine solution): after field verification, if there is water film on the surface of the glass slide, the liquid iodine drops on the surface of the slide can disperse. This step can save the action of beating evenly. After standing for 20s (subsequent verification), horizontal washing is not allowed on the glass surface. After washing, there will be a large number of water drops on the glass surface after horizontal washing, which needs to increase the air shower action);           
3) Decolorization (decolorizing agent), in this step, the slide should be tilted at a certain angle (30 ° to 45 °). After adding the decolorizer until the slide is colorless, it needs to be washed with water. After washing, there are no water drops on the surface of the slide (after field experiment, water droplets will gather on the edge of the slide after inclined washing, so wind shower action should be increased);           
4) For re dyeing (sand yellow), it is necessary to pat the dye evenly after dropping the dye solution and let it stand for 20s (follow-up verification), and then rinse with water. After washing, there are no water drops on the surface of the glass (after field experiment, there will be a large number of water drops on the surface of the slide after horizontal washing, so the air shower action should be increased);            
5) Heat or air dry and dye.
